    How much does a Bell Ringer make in California?

    As of Aug 7, 2026, the average annual pay for a Bell Ringer in California is $28,775 a year.

    Just in case you need a simple salary calculator, that works out to be approximately $13.83 an hour. This is the equivalent of $553/week or $2,397/month.

    While ZipRecruiter is seeing salaries as high as $39,969 and as low as $14,310, the majority of Bell Ringer salaries currently range between $23,700 (25th percentile) to $32,100 (75th percentile) with top earners (90th percentile) making $37,502 annually in California. The average pay range for a Bell Ringer varies little (about 8400), which suggests that regardless of location, there are not many opportunities for increased pay or advancement, even with several years of experience.

    California ranks number 50 out of 50 states nationwide for Bell Ringer salaries.
